The Science Behind the Script

At Morningpicker, we prioritize evidence-based information, and it’s essential to critically evaluate the scientific claims made in “Forks Over Knives.” While the film highlights the potential benefits of a plant-based diet, its portrayal of scientific evidence requires careful scrutiny.

Correlation vs. Causation

The film frequently draws connections between the consumption of animal products and the development of chronic diseases. However, correlation does not equal causation. While some studies may show associations between these factors, it’s crucial to consider other contributing factors such as genetics, lifestyle, and environmental influences.

Limited Scope of Research

Morningpicker’s audience values comprehensive analysis, and it’s important to note that the film primarily relies on research conducted by T. Colin Campbell, a prominent proponent of a plant-based diet. While Campbell’s work has been influential, it’s essential to consider the potential for bias and the need for independent verification from other researchers.

Nutritional Completeness

While a well-planned plant-based diet can be nutritionally adequate, it requires careful attention to ensure sufficient intake of essential nutrients such as vitamin B12, iron, and omega-3 fatty acids. The film may not adequately address the potential nutritional challenges associated with a strictly plant-based diet.

The Personal Stories: A Glimpse into the Human Side of the ‘Forks Over Knives’ Narrative

Morningpicker recognizes the power of personal experiences in shaping perspectives. “Forks Over Knives” utilizes powerful testimonials from individuals who attribute their improved health to adopting a plant-based diet. These stories can be deeply moving and inspiring, but it’s crucial to approach them with a critical lens.

While these individuals may have experienced positive health outcomes, it’s impossible to definitively attribute these changes solely to dietary changes. Other factors, such as increased physical activity, stress reduction, and access to healthcare, could have also played a role.

Moreover, the film selectively features stories that align with its narrative, potentially overlooking individuals who have experienced adverse effects or mixed results from a plant-based diet.
